Mushroom and Spinach Quesadillas

Mushroom and Spinach Quesadillas

These quesadillas are a fantastic way to enjoy earthy mushrooms and fresh spinach, all melted together with cheese. They're quick to make and perfect for a satisfying lunch or snack.

Ready in 20 minutes · serves 2 · 350 calories per serving · mexican cuisine.

Ingredients

  • 4 unitsflour tortillas
  • 1 cupmushrooms
  • 2 cupsspinach
  • 1 cupshredded cheese
  • 1 tablespoonolive oil
  • 1 clovegarlic
  • 1/2 teaspoonsalt

Instructions

  1. 01

    Sauté mushrooms and garlic in olive oil until tender; add spinach and cook until wilted.

  2. 02

    Spread mixture onto half of each tortilla, sprinkle with cheese, and fold.

  3. 03

    Cook in a skillet until cheese is melted and tortillas are golden.
